1. A system for processing a carbonaceous feedstock to create a final product gas stream containing both carbon monoxide and hydrogen, comprising:

  • (a) a first reactor (500) having a fluidized bed and configured to receive a feedstock and steam, and output a syngas stream (600) via a first conduit (602), the syngas stream (600) comprising syngas, char, condensable organic compounds and aromatic hydrocarbons;

    (b) a second conduit (612) connected to the first conduit (602), the second conduit (612) configured to receive a portion of said syngas stream (600) as a first-stage product gas stream (610);

    (c) a second reactor (100) having a fluidized bed and configured to receive char from the syngas stream (600) and an oxygen containing gas, the second reactor configured to operate under conditions sufficient to convert the char into a second-stage product gas stream (910) containing at least carbon monoxide;

    wherein;

    the second reactor and the second conduit (612) are connected such that the second-stage product gas stream (910) is merged with the first-stage product gas stream (610) to form the final product gas stream (950); and

    the fluidized bed in the second reactor (100) contains hollow engineered particles, the hollow engineered particles being one or more from the group consisting of alumina, zirconia, sand, olivine sand, limestone, dolomite and metal catalyst.
